RE: Player Choices with Kodi + Full 3D + HD Audio - hdmkv - 2015-10-14

Lowered HiMedia Q5 to B+ as 23.976 is broken in latest firmwares, micro-stutters and slight speed-ups are noticeable. Lowered Pi2 to A- as stability isn't quite there yet (displays blanking out after playback) and 3D ISO doesn't yet have chapter support. Pi2 and 3D I think remains a work in progress, but given the talented devs involved, no doubt it'll end up as one of the best (if not the best) 3D box in near future.
